No, not just a cheese but also a delicious white variety indigenous to the southern parts of Italy. Pecorino is light and fresh wine, sometimes salty and full of minerals. A great combination with any fish you are cooking !

Located between the sea and the mountains close to the village of Porto Vecchio, the estate is a pioneer in Corsican organic farming. The vines are worked by hand organically, without pesticides or weedkillers. And if you taste Grenache and Syrah, you won't be wrong.
